Why is 5G on the ground and 6G the future?
In addition to the directions of faster and larger, the main reason is that 6G is a global coverage network, and the role of ground base stations is already slightly stretched. What is needed is the combination of satellite networks and drone networks to provide lower latency and faster network communication services.
So this requires satellites that can cover the world and drones that are excellent enough to fight at will. This is not something that ordinary companies can do. In other words, even if there is this technology, but without this network and ability, how can the base station be loaded on a satellite that covers the world?
Not to mention the problems of rocket launches, just privately sending satellites to occupy orbits.
It will be knocked down in minutes.
Moreover, the satellite cannot be an ordinary communication satellite or positioning satellite. The satellite communication channels required for 6G communication are more than those required by conventional satellites, such as the deployment of large-scale MIMO (multiple input and multiple output, abbreviation for multiple antenna systems).
In addition, 6G must also use more channel resources. It needs to support 3G, 4G, and 5G's existing sub-bands. In addition, it must support millimeter wave bands, terahertz and visible light bands.
And that's it?
6G must also have real artificial intelligence and big data processing technology, otherwise it will not be able to cope with complex heterogeneous networks, complex and diverse communication specifications and scenario requirements.
Without meeting these requirements, 6G will not be possible.
